Exploring Emerging Global Hubs Beyond Traditional Powerhouses
As the world shifts towards a more interconnected future, emerging cities like Hefei are stepping into the spotlight. Unlike the traditional global hubs such as New York or London, these rising metropolises offer unique opportunities and innovative approaches that could redefine economic landscapes. With a strategic focus on technology, manufacturing, and environmental sustainability, cities like Hefei are attracting international businesses and talent, creating an ecosystem ripe for investment and development. Key features of Hefei’s rise include:
- Robust Technological Advancements: Home to significant research institutes, Hefei is quickly becoming a leader in quantum computing and artificial intelligence.
- Infrastructure Development: Substantial investments in transportation and urban infrastructure position Hefei as a logistics hub connecting East and West.
- Government Initiatives: Local policies promoting entrepreneurship and innovation support start-ups and attract foreign direct investment.
This shift towards diversified global hubs challenges the status quo and highlights the importance of adaptability in traditional economic strategies. Unlike their established counterparts, these emergent cities are not burdened by historical legacies, allowing them to implement more agile and innovative solutions. For instance, Hefei’s integrated approach to urban planning and smart city technology serves as a template for future developments worldwide. Hefei’s Role in Shaping the Future of Global Trade
As global trade dynamics evolve, cities like Hefei are emerging as pivotal players, leveraging their unique strengths to influence international markets. With a burgeoning tech sector and a strategic location in China’s Anhui Province, Hefei is fast becoming a hub for innovation and commerce. The city’s investment in research and development, particularly in semiconductors, artificial intelligence, and green technologies, positions it not only as a local leader but also a critical player on the global stage. These sectors are anticipated to drive significant advancements in productivity and efficiency, ultimately reshaping trade patterns worldwide.
Complementing its technological advancements, Hefei benefits from a robust transportation infrastructure that facilitates seamless connectivity both domestically and internationally. This includes an extensive rail network and modern airport facilities, ensuring that businesses can efficiently reach key markets. Furthermore, the city’s proactive policies aimed at attracting foreign investment create an inviting environment for global companies seeking to expand their operations. As companies look beyond traditional economic centers, Hefei’s strategic initiatives and promising landscape signal a new era of globalization shaped by the rise of emerging cities.
